Medical Pioneers: Dr. Charles Drew and Vivien Thomas
February–April 2008
Medical Center Library, Hillcrest
Profiles two life-saving medical inventors: (1) Dr. Charles Drew who invented procedure for separating plasma for transfusions allowing creation of the blood bank. He later became the first Director of the Red Cross Blood Bank. (2) Vivien Thomas, a Surgical Technician who pioneered the blue baby procedure saving lives of infants with circulatory failure. Dr. Thomas was later given an honorary degree by Johns Hopkins and appointed instructor in surgery at the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ine. Free.
